AV PRODUCTION ENGINEER NEEDED. LONDON BASED COMPETITIVE SALARY The Role SummaryWorking on site or during the pre-production process, leading a team or as part of a team, to setup, operate and de-rig audio equipment for the many varied events supplied by our client.You will also be expected to act as the point of contact on site in theabsence of a Project Manager, and be the nominated representative on site to liaise with clients and other suppliers. Some warehouse work may also be required as part of this role when there are no onsite requirements, as well as the adaptability to supportother related departments, such as Installations and Technical Service. There may be some involvement with lighting & video projects.Key Duties and Responsibilities* Manage a team on site to rig, set up, balance & de-rig audio and related equipment to the expected standard and within the expected time frame (there may be some involvement with lighting & video equipment, but audio will be the primary focus)* Install and manage technical production equipment* Operate where appropriate audio control equipment* Act as the main point of contact on site when required to liaise with clients and venue staff to fulfil the delivery of an event* Liaise with Hire, Sales, Technical Departments and Project Managers* Participate in the planning and pre-production of projects, including attending Production & Site Meetings, specifying equipment lists, and undertaking warehouse preparation of equipment for a project.* Work in compliance with Health & Safety policies, Risk Assessments and all company procedures at all times, and be proactive in implementing themTechnical Skills* High level of knowledge of current audio solutions and their applications* Proficient in operation of audio systems, networks, consoles, RF equipment, amplifiers & speaker systems* Good loudspeaker rigging & deployment knowledge* Good knowledge of current Health and Safety legislation and practices* Proficient in fault finding and fixing equipment* Proven IT skills, including use of Microsoft Office (Word, Excel, Access applications and PowerPoint)* Working knowledge of an internal e-mail system and electronic diary is essential* Full clean driving licence preferable
